自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 HashMap和HashSet详解

HashMap是Java程序员使用频率最高的映射表集合类。它实现了Map接口,可以存储键值对,提供了快速查询功能。HashSet基于HashMap实现,它不存储重复元素,元素存放顺序不确定。HashMap和HashSet都利用了哈希表作为底层结构,可以快速存取数据,但是代价是牺牲了元素的顺序。在Java集合框架中使用频率非常高,值得我们深入学习。希望这篇博客对大家理解HashMap和HashSet有所帮助!如果文章中有任何错误,请不吝指正。

2023-07-23 11:39:23 102

原创 多线程(基础)|未完待续

1.使用没有共享资源的模型2.适用共享资源只读,不写的模型(1)不需要写共享资源的模型(2)使用不可变对象3.直面线程安全(重点)(1)保证原子性(2)保证顺序性(3)保证可见性。

2023-07-23 11:36:47 64

原创 进程调度基本过程

我们电脑中的.exe文件,如果我们不去双击运行它的话,他只会静静的躺在你的硬盘空间里,也就是说在我们双击它之前,它不会对我们的系统产生任何影响。

2023-07-23 11:36:13 59

原创 JAVASE知识总结

String s1 = “ abc” -------这代表,我创建了一个字符串常量“abc”放在堆中,同时创建了一个String类对象s1,该对象指向的内容是字符串常量“abc”,实际内容为“abc”存放的地址,在s1对象的内部有一个value来接收该地址,而s1的值为s1保存的地址。那么返回的就是s1的值,需要特别注意的是,返回值为s1的值,但是s3的值此时并未改变,仍指向的是原本s3的地址0x211,若想让此时s1==s3则必须用s3接收该返回值即可,这样s3就不再指向0x211而是s1的地址。

2023-07-23 11:34:47 83

原创 java 异常的基本用法

Java 中虽然已经内置了丰富的异常类, 但是并不能完全表示实际开发中所遇到的一些异常,此时就需要维护符合我们实际情况的异常结构.例如, 我们实现一个用户登陆功能.if (!if (!System.out.println("登陆成功");此时我们在处理用户名密码错误的时候可能就需要抛出两种异常. 我们可以基于已有的异常类进行扩展(继承), 创建和我们业务相关的异常类.具体方式:1. 自定义异常类,然后继承自Exception 或者 RunTimeException。

2023-07-23 11:33:58 155

原创 JAVASE学习笔记,基本数据类型

【代码】JAVASE学习笔记,基本数据类型。

2023-03-16 12:47:41 31

原创 c模拟实现memcpy和memmove

实现memcpy和memmove库函数

2022-10-18 20:14:46 89

原创 【杂谈】谈一谈自己的目标和编程学习方法

关于编程学习和自己的目标

2022-07-15 15:23:24 148 4

原创 C语言软件基础课程设计图书管理系统(删除书籍信息部分)

文章仅为记录本人c语言小组课设所用。

2022-06-10 20:42:23 1844 2

原创 电脑硬件讲解

一台电脑由多个硬件组成,包括CPU、显卡、内存、硬盘、主板、机箱、电源等,有了这些硬件的合理组合,电脑才能点亮 一、CPU 电脑的CPU(中央处理器)就相当于人的大脑,目前市场上的 CPU主要分为两大阵营,即英特尔(英特尔)和 AMD。 现代使用的常见计算机的CPU 都是集成了控制器,运算器和寄存器的,这里的前两个比较好了解,寄存器的存在是暂时存储运算的来的数据,可以是过程量,也可以是即将存贮到内存的数据。 关于CPU性能上...

2021-10-23 23:19:21 267 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除